Essential Job Functions:
General Responsibilities as a Faculty Member:
1. Assists in the recruitment and admission of students to departments and institutes of the School.
2. Participates in the establishment of academic standards to be met by the students.
3. Participates in the establishment of curricula and the approval of all courses of instruction.
4. Participates in the setting of requirements for all degrees to be conferred.
5. Participates in the certification of students who have completed requirements for degrees and the recommendation of such students to the Board of Trustees.
6. Assists in the establishment of general standards to be met by the educational and research programs conducted within the School.
7. Evaluates students fairly on the basis of their academic performance.
8. Encourages free and open discussion, inquiry, and expression by students.
9. Provides competent instruction and advisement.
10. Treats information about students' beliefs, academic records, political attitudes, and personal lives as confidential information.
11. Performs other duties as assigned or required.
Specific Teaching Responsibilities:
1. Provides instruction in graduate courses.
2. Provides research, writing, thesis, and dissertation supervision.
3. Provides practica and field placement supervision.
4. Provides curriculum oversight.
5. Provides participation in faculty meetings and on Departmental, School, and University committees.
6. Contributes to continuing education and post-graduate training programs.
7. Provides timely submission of syllabi to academic administrators.
